Description
Explore how nature prepares for winter through songs, stories, and sensory activities.
From chilly winds to fresh animal tracks in the snow, little learners discover the magic of the season and how animals, plants, and people get ready for the cold months ahead.
Perfect for young children with an accompanying adult, this program encourages families to slow down, connect with nature, and celebrate the wonder of winter together.
